The director-general of Pakistan’s Inter-Services Intelligence agency, Faiz Hameed, held a meeting of intelligence chiefs of regional countries to discuss the evolving situation of Afghanistan. The meeting was held privately and no official statement has been released by the officials regarding the meeting. Intelligence chiefs from Russia, China, Iran, and some Central Asian countries participated in this meeting.
